Adenosine is a ubiquitous homeostatic purine nucleoside that accumulates extracellularly in response to metabolic stresses such as hypoxia and inflammation. The 5α-reductase family is composed of three known isozymes, with the types I and II being the most known. Applications for protein switches are numerous. In diagnostics, protein switches can detect analytes as components of inexpensive homogeneous assays that do not require specialized equipment or time-consuming incubation and washing steps characteristic of immunoassays [8]. The studies have described that Candida non-albicans are considered as remarkable pathogenic agents of OPC, and among them, C. tropicalis and C. glabrata are known as major strains that may replace C. albicans as the greatest causing agent of this infection [20], [21].
